Pasito is the AI workspace for employee benefits.
We’re rethinking how group insurance and benefits are underwritten, delivered, used and
measured - by the people who design them and the people who depend on them. Instead
of static PDFs, disconnected systems, and manual workflows, Pasito brings plan design,
payroll and benefits data, claims, and financial context into a single, AI-native workspace
that helps benefits actually work for the 178 million Americans who depend on this system.
We don’t build for brokers, carriers and employers - we build with them. That collaboration
shows up in everything we ship: AI agents that extract and structure plan data, tools that
turn complexity into clarity for employees, and workflows that save carriers and consultants
hundreds of hours per case.
Today, Pasito supports many of the largest insurance carriers and brokers in the U.S. We’re
backed by Y Combinator and Core Innovation Capital, and we’re growing quickly. We ship
fast, iterate relentlessly, and care deeply about building systems that are accurate, scalable,
and human.

We’re looking for a Business Operations Associate to join our team and work directly with
our Chief of Staff. This is a high-visibility, high-impact role at the center of how Pasito runs:
you’ll touch everything from operational processes and cross-functional projects to people
programs and strategic analysis.
This role is ideal for someone early in their career who thrives in ambiguity, moves fast, and
wants to learn how a startup operates from the inside out.
Support major product launches and strategic initiatives.
Assist with product QA and testing before releases.
Maintain and manage demo environments and demo accounts.
Create product decks and supporting materials for early client conversations.
Gather, organize, and analyze data to support business decisions across operations, growth, product, and people functions.
Work with Pasito’s data team to create and maintain reports, dashboards, and KPI tracking.
Prepare summaries, presentations, and supporting materials for executive meetings
and strategic initiatives.
Help coordinate projects across teams by tracking timelines, action items, and stakeholder communication.
Follow up with team members to ensure deliverables stay on track and deadlines are met.
Help prepare meeting agendas, notes, and status updates.
Support the execution of company-wide initiatives and special projects.
Support the documentation, maintenance, and improvement of internal processes and workflows.
Maintain and administer internal tools and systems, ensuring they are properly configured, organized, and effectively used across teams.
Help coordinate recurring team meetings, operating rhythms, and follow-up action items.
Maintain internal documentation, knowledge bases, and project trackers to ensure information is accurate and accessible.
Assist with the administration and organization of internal tools and systems.
Assist with onboarding activities to help new hires ramp up successfully.
Work with Pasito’s event coordinator to organize internal events, team gatherings, and offsites.
Support employee engagement initiatives and internal communications.
1–3 years of experience in consulting, finance, technology or a related field (or strong internship experience in a fast-paced environment).
Excellent written and verbal English communication skills. You can communicate clearly, concisely, and effectively across different audiences.
Highly organized with strong att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ously.
A natural problem-solver who enjoys creating structure, improving processes, and finding more efficient ways of working.
Strong analytical skills: comfortable pulling data, building spreadsheets, and turning numbers into a clear story.
High ownership. You’re as comfortable doing the unglamorous work as the strategic work.
Comfort with ambiguity. Pasito moves fast; things change, and that energizes rather than frustrates you.
Experience with tools like Notion, Slack, ClickUp, or similar project management and documentation platforms.
